**Action Item PM-12: Harden Gatewarden validator plugin loader**

New folks: the outage happened because a third-party validator plugin hung during registration and blocked the whole Gatewarden pipeline. Fix shipped — plugins now load with a timeout, run sandboxed, and are evicted after repeated failures. If a validator misbehaves, check the eviction log before restarting anything. Know these limits; they govern every plugin in production. Current loader constants:

limits module of yahag-kahip:
QUOTAS = {
    "quenion": 636,
    "ralys": 899,
    "istael": 695,
    "eliion": 652,
    "pelius": 657,
    "zormir": 103,
    "keleth": 279,
}

Subject: Soft deletes now live in the orders table

Hi support team,

Starting with this release, Cartwheel orders are no longer hard-deleted. Deleted orders get a tombstone flag and stay queryable for 90 days, so refund disputes can be traced even after a merchant removes an order. The admin console shows these as "archived." Please update your macros accordingly and flag anything that still reports orders as missing. The build carrying this change is identified below.

pipeline stamp: htk21_cc68b8e00e3cb5ca75ae8

FAQ: What if FareForge stops evaluating shipping-fee rules?

FareForge, our rules engine for shipping fees, occasionally halts rule evaluation after a malformed tariff upload. Customers will see fallback flat-rate fees, not errors, so reports may arrive late. Support should first confirm the fallback banner appears in the merchant dashboard, then escalate to the pricing team rather than editing rules directly. If escalation requires reopening the sealed rules archive, the console will ask for the recovery passphrase shown below.

recovery phrase for fajef-tagaf: ulaeth-tamvan-sorwyn-kaseth-sorir